Patent number: 7689850Abstract: Information handling system power management in standby and hibernate states is adapted to reduce transition times for end user requests to resume to an operational state. During fast resume time periods, transitions to the hibernate state are limited so that recovery to an operational states has the reduced resume time associated with the standby state. The fast resume time periods are set by user preference or automatically set by monitoring end user interactions with the information handling system to predict fast resume times appropriate for the end user. In one embodiment, a power manager automatically transitions the information handling system from the hibernate state to a standby state a predetermined time period before a fast resume period begins.Type: GrantFiled: November 28, 2006Date of Patent: March 30, 2010Assignee: Dell Products L.P.Inventors: Thomas Cantwell, Roy W. Stedman

Patent number: 7082529Abstract: An information handling system (IHS) stores display characteristics information of the last display coupled to the IHS prior to a boot or suspend/resume operation. Upon receipt of a boot or resume command, time is saved by the IHS using the last display characteristics information to activate the current display if the current display characteristics information is the same as the last display characteristics information. Otherwise, the display is reinitialized which consumes more time in the boot or resume process.Type: GrantFiled: April 25, 2003Date of Patent: July 25, 2006Assignee: Dell Products L.P.Inventors: Thomas Cantwell, Geoffrey Dunlap, Joe E. Goodart, Yuan-Chang Lo, Roy W. Stedman

Patent number: 4557139Abstract: A leak detection apparatus for pipe couplings includes a sleeve for enclosing a small volume on the exterior of a pipe joint with a flow passage on the sleeve for communication with a detection instrument; the sleeve may be a stiff but deformable polyurethane tube having separable edges including reinforcing strips embedded in the sleeve adjacent the edges; the sleeve may also be a fluid impervious fabric web that is, in use, wrapped about a pipe joint. The detection method includes a delay time after the pipe coupling is pressurized. It is also possible to release the pressure prior to sampling, as for example due to safety considerations. The leak detection apparatus includes means for conversion of leaked gas concentration to leak rate.Type: GrantFiled: July 31, 1984Date of Patent: December 10, 1985Assignee: Loomis International Inc.Inventors: Thomas Cantwell, William Simon, Bobby Young
